Shorts TV will encourage filmmakers to make more Short films: Radhika Apte

Actress Radhika Apte who has been a part of Short films medium says Shorts TV will encourage filmmakers to make more Short films.

Apte interacted with media on Tuesday at the launch of the one and only TV channel for Short Films, titled, Shorts TV associated with Tata Sky.

Asked about the Shorts TV and how it will affect the shorts films medium Radhika said, “I think what they are doing is really incredible. Launching a channel only for Short Films is going to give filmmakers so much exposure. It is a bigger platform that will encourage filmmakers to make more short films and get involved in that medium.”

Talking about the Short films creatively she said, it is more free for the maker and actors.

“With short films, one can really experiment and do what they couldn’t do with a feature film. I think it is a medium that we are recognizing again in India after a long time, so I am very pleased to be here and show my support.”

When asked if Radhika thinks, the growing platform for Digital and short films is a positive development she said, “It is a good platform for actors but also for technicians, the whole cast and crew. Because it is difficult to break into the industry with feature films but digital platforms and also short films can give you the opportunity quicker and it is also generating a lot employment.”

Radhika was last seen in the Saif Ali Khan starrer, ‘ Baazaar ‘ and will be next seen in a feature film titled, ‘Bombairiya’.
